Tracy Morgan returns to MSG for Knicks game three weeks after vomiting courtside

Tracy Morgan blew kisses when he was captured sitting on celebrity row at Madison Square Garden for the Knicks-Celtics game on Tuesday.The comedian, 56, was all smiles sitting courtside for his first game back at MSG after he threw up on the floor and was escorted off of the court in a wheelchair during a Knicks-Heat contest last month.Morgan was hospitalized with food poisoning, he said in an Instagram post at the time.The “30 Rock” star received a warm welcome from fans for Tuesday’s game, which ended in a 119-117 loss to Boston in overtime.Morgan — who was sitting next to actor Ben Stiller, a fellow diehard Knicks fan — shook hands with Knicks guard Josh Hart, as seen in photos by The Post.Both Hart and Stiller sent Morgan well wishes after he fell ill during the Knicks’ 116-95 victory over the Heat on March 17.“We hope Tracy feels better soon and look forward to seeing him back courtside,” an MSG spokesperson told The Post in a statement at the time.Morgan, a Bronx native, shared a photo of himself in the hospital after he fell ill.

“Thank you for all your concern! I’m doing ok now and doctors say it was food poisoning,” he wrote.“Appreciate my MSG family for taking such good care of me and I need to shout out the crew that had to clean that up.

Appreciate you!“More importantly, the Knicks are now 1-0 when I throw up on the court so maybe I’ll have to break it out again in the playoffs .”Celebrity row was filled with stars on Tuesday night.Former Knick Carmelo Anthony was honored at the game after been elected into the Naismith Basketball Hall of Fame Class of 2025.Newly engaged Selena Gomez and Benny Blanco were captured on the jumbotron, as well as former Yankees ace CC Sabathia, Giants great Michael Strahan and NHL legend Wayne Gretzky....
